#1405ca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1405ca is composed of 7.8% red, 2%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 244.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 40.6%. #1405ca color hex could be obtained by blending #280aff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

#1405ca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1405ca has RGB values of R:20, G:5,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1312202.

Shades and Tints of #1405ca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000b is the darkest color, while #f7f6ff is the lightest one.
